Join the American Dietetic Association

Joining the American Dietetic Association (ADA) early into your dietetics education can really benefit you. For applying to an internship, some programs ask that candidates be an ADA member, and even for those internships that don't, being an ADA member for a longer time shows your dedication to dietetics better than joining the association at the last minute. And when it comes to academics, receiving the Journal of the American Dietetic Association, which is one of the perks of membership, will help you have the latest developments in the field at your fingertips when doing projects. Joining the ADA isn't necessarily the largest step you can take to become a better internship candidate, but every step counts, even the small ones.
